Jim Gleeson Jim Gleeson
Full name: James Joseph Gleeson
Born: March 5, 1912, Kansas City, Missouri
Died May 1, 1996, Kansas City, Missouri
Buried at Calvary Cemetery, Kansas City, Missouri
First Game: April 25, 1936; Final Game: May 5, 1942
Bat: Both Throw: Right Height: 6' 1" Weight: 191

TransactionsTransactions
Sold by Cleveland Indians to New York Yankees (December 8, 1936).

Sold by New York Yankees to Chicago Cubs for $25000 (January 24, 1939).

Traded by Chicago Cubs with Bobby Mattick to Cincinnati Reds in exchange for Billy
Myers (December 4, 1940).
